2.6.2 Billing Options
An installation accounting system should support a number of
options to increase user flexibility. These options are
described below.
Fixed charges
In some installations, certain cost centers may be
charged a fixed monthly fee for computer services
regardless of their resource utilization.
Minimum charges
Some installations may wish to implement a minimum
charge for a job or a session.
Discounts
In addition to service and zone discounts, an
installation may give a global discount for a given
cost center. For example, the Applications Development
Department may be given a 30% discount on all of its
work.
Surcharges
Surcharges are the opposite of discounts, giving an
installation the option of adding a fixed percentage
to the calculated charges either globally or for a
given cost center. Surcharges may apply to the cost
center's total charge or only to a specified class of
charges (an invoice category).
Non-billable accounts
In some environments certain cost centers may be
non-billable. That is, the cost of their usage is
tracked but no invoices are generated for them, nor
does their usage appear on the data center's profit
and loss statement. A common example of a
non-billable account is the data center's own
technical support personnel.
